Мутирующие строки с dnlib - PullRequest
0 голосов
/ 19 июня 2019

Я впервые задаю вопрос о StackOverflow,

Я новичок в .NET Obfuscation, поэтому не так много знаю.Я пытался заставить свой обфускатор смотреть множество учебников (Github / YouTube / Stackoverflow), и я научился создавать потоки управления / шифрование строк и т. Д., Но единственная проблема - это строковая мутация.

IЯ пытался использовать большую часть кода обфускаторов с открытым исходным кодом, но он не будет работать так, как предполагалось, и я хотел получить такой результат:

// Example of mutated string:
Form1.\u0006\u0096t\u000C\u00B3\u0090P\u0086\u001A\u00B4\u0005\u0082\u008BºÀÆ\u00984Â7 = u0006_u0096t_u000C_u00B3_u0090P_u0086_u001A_u00B4_u0005_u0082_u008BºÀÆ_u00984Â;

// Or:
int num = (int)(c290e039df1b9614a112b67d92340a02b.c61a4dcc186aaa9c0e71fb921baab5901(A_1) & 7);

Я ожидал, что старые исходные коды все еще работают, но они этого не делают,(Я перепробовал много источников, поэтому не могу рассказать обо всех)

...